How long is the Thames Tunnel?

The Thames Tunnel is 1,300 feet (396 meters) long.

When was the thames tunnel built?

The Thames Tunnel was built between 1825 and 1843.

How much did it cost to build the Thames Tunnel?

£634,000, in the mid-1800s.

What was Thames Tunnel used for?

It was originally built to solve the problem of congestion and ease foot traffic in London.
